ildar-k
2/11/2018 - 9:29 PM

Iterator .each

iterator each kasutatakse massiivides ja objektides, ehk hashides ning see iterator paigutab iga loetletud elemendi objektist või massiivist teatud funktsiooni, ehk meetodisse

names.each do |people|
# # # kasuta massiivi
puts "hello #{people}"
# # # lõpeta meetod
end
 
# # on olemas ka teine variant sama meetodi kasutamiseks (mis on eelistatav kasutusviis)
names.each {|people| puts "Tere #{people.capitalize}"}
# # .capitalize esisuurtähe panemiseks igale massiivi elemendile